From the Salt City to the Salt Lake : Sports : WSTM NBC3
The Orange are getting 7-2 odds in Vegas to win the National Championship this year, and are 6 - 7.5 point favorite to beat Butler, but it's really anybody's bet whether or nor Arinze Onuaku will play in Thursday's game.

Syracuse University Athletics - Jeremy Thompson Added To Tewaaraton Trophy Watch List
Syracuse junior midfielder Jeremy Thompson was one of six players added to the 2010 Tewaaraton Trophy Watch List by the Greater Washington Sports Alliance on Tuesday, March 23.

Q & A: Syracuse vs. Butler
Since Butler hasn't faced a zone all season I'm sure there will be large adjustments from their normal offense. Shelvin Mack is probably the best mid-range jump-shooter on the team, so I wouldn't be surprised if he or Willie Veasley was probing the middle of the zone.

Orange::44: NCAA Tournament Rounds 1 & 2 Postgame Reactions OR Revenge & Domination
Overall the statistics from this weekend are more than you could have hoped for. Syracuse shot 54.5% against Vermont and 54.7% against Gonzaga. Subsequently Syracuse showed some good defense as well, only allowing Vermont to shoot 34.8% and Gonzaga to shoot 41.7%.

Butler by the numbers - Cuse Country

Despite their general lack of size, Butler is an incredibly good defensive rebounding team. They are in the top 15 in the nation in defensive rebound percentage, giving up offensive boards on less than 28% of opponents’ shots.
